1

当我设置 aLaunch Image时,Xcode 创建一个副本并在我的图标文件Default.png中创建一个条目(plistiOS 5) / Primary Icon / Icon Items --> Item 1 : Default.png

Item 0 : MyIcon.png是我已经通过 Target 放置的应用程序图标。

这是一个问题的原因是启动图像优先于实际图标,因此,它显示为主图标而不是我的实际图标图像。

为什么 Xcode 会这样做?我可以安全地Default.png从我的 . plist? (这似乎解决了问题)我需要在Default.png其他地方复制吗?

谢谢!

4

3 回答 3

2

还有一种替代方法。按照这个简单的步骤:

在此处输入图像描述

于 2012-06-25T04:30:39.233 回答
0

只需删除 Default.png 文件。在摘要部分项目的目标设置中再次选择它。您也可以将其拖放到摘要部分的启动图像图标上。

于 2012-06-25T04:36:10.603 回答
0

答案是,如果您正在为 iOS 5 开发应用程序,则有两个不同的部分用于声明您的图标。项目编辑器中的信息编辑器不显示 iOS 5 部分。您必须在属性列表编辑器中加载文件。

基本上对于 iOS 5 之前的版本,有“CFBundleIconFiles”,对于 iOS 5+,它是“CFBundleIcons”

确保它们具有相同的图标文件名称。

于 2012-09-05T21:36:31.390 回答